Azure Cloud Engineer
Location: Charlotte, NC; Chandler, AZ; or Dallas, TX
Hybrid: 3 days onsite, 2 days remote
Duration: 12-month contract with strong potential for extension
Our client, a leading U.S.-based financial services institution, is seeking a skilled Azure Cloud Platform Engineer to support and enhance large-scale cloud environments, troubleshoot complex platform and infrastructure issues, and ensure high availability across enterprise application hosting systems.
This role is focused on Azure operations, platform engineering, and enterprise cloud modernization, with an emphasis on application migration, observability, automation, and platform stability. You will play a key role in building and supporting next-generation cloud infrastructure while driving reliability and operational excellence across both cloud and on-prem environments.
In this role, you will:
- Lead complex, broad-impact initiatives including provision of high-level systems consultation for technology teams.
- Act as a key participant in large-scale planning of cloud infrastructure and platform services for the Systems Operations functional area.
- Review and analyze complex technical challenges, including escalated support issues related to core business solutions requiring in-depth evaluation of alternatives, enhancements, system reviews, and performance improvements.
- Make decisions regarding technical changes, optimizations, and platform enhancements.
- Consult with engineering teams on change design, ensuring adherence to technical process controls, governance standards, and enterprise architecture guidelines.
- Collaborate with technical peers, cross-functional teams, and mid-to-senior-level managers to resolve cloud platform issues and achieve operational goals.
- Provide L2/L3 support for Azure environments, with a strong focus on:
- Azure Kubernetes Service (AKS)
- Microsoft Azure Virtual Network (VNet, NSGs, Private Endpoints)
- Microsoft Azure Active Directory (Entra ID)
- Support containerized workloads and Kubernetes cluster operations.
- Conduct root cause analysis (RCA) and implement corrective and preventative measures.
- Participate in Change and Release Management processes to ensure minimal service disruption.
- Develop and maintain automation scripts and Infrastructure-as-Code (IaC) to streamline provisioning and operational support.
- Communicate effectively with stakeholders, providing status updates on incidents, platform health, and project deliverables.
Required Qualifications
- 5 years of Systems Engineering, Cloud Engineering, or Technology Architecture experience (or equivalent combination of work experience, military experience, training, or education).
- 5 years of experience in IT infrastructure or cloud platform support roles.
- 3 years of hands-on experience with Microsoft Azure services, including:
- Azure Kubernetes Service (AKS)
- Microsoft Azure Virtual Machines
- Azure Monitor
- Azure Resource Manager (ARM/Bicep/Terraform deployments)
- Experience supporting production enterprise Azure environments.
- Strong understanding of Azure networking, identity, and security best practices.
- Experience with incident response, platform troubleshooting, and operational support in a structured ITIL model.
